How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Houston?

Houston Apartments
Bed Type Average Rent Range
Studio $1,290 $710 - $2,180
1BR $1,050 $690 - $2,000
2BR $1,350 $910 - $3,040
3BR $1,780 $1,120 - $6,450
4+BR $1,990 $640 - $9,560

Methodology

Each month, using over 1 million Rentable listings across the United States, we calculate the median 1-bedroom and 2-bedroom rent prices by city, state, and nation, and track the month-over-month percent change. To avoid small sample sizes, we restrict the analysis for our reports to cities meeting minimum population and property count thresholds.
